A Primary School in Westerhope are seeking a dedicated SEND Support Assistant with strong autism experience to join their Additional Resource Provision (ARP). This role is focused on working with a small group of Year 1 children with autism and additional needs, providing 1:1 and small group support in a structured, nurturing environment.
You will be working with a team who are known for their friendly, helpful and welcoming manner.
What you’ll be doing:
Providing consistent, calm, and patient support to Year 1 children with autism in the ARP
Supporting communication through visual aids, structured routines, and tailored strategies
Working closely with the class teacher and SEND team to deliver EHCP targets
Helping children regulate emotions, develop independence, and build confidence
Creating a safe, positive, and engaging environment where every child feels valued
About you:
Experience supporting children with autism (essential)
Confident using strategies to support communication and behaviour regulation
Patient, resilient, and able to remain calm in challenging situations
Flexible and proactive, with a strong commitment to inclusion
Available immediately and able to commit full-time
You have an enhanced DBS on the Update Service
